Understanding Mold Growth in HVAC Systems
Mold thrives in damp, warm environments, making HVAC systems a prime target. In Pearl, the humid subtropical climate can exacerbate these conditions. Mold spores are prevalent in our air and can infiltrate your HVAC system, leading to potential health concerns. Regular cleaning and maintenance are crucial to mitigating this risk.
Signs of Mold in Your HVAC System
Identifying mold growth promptly can save you from extensive remediation costs and health risks. Here are some signs to watch for in your Pearl home: - Unpleasant Odors: A musty smell around vents may indicate mold. - Visible Mold: Look for dark spots on or around the vents. - Increased Allergies: Unexplained allergy symptoms could stem from mold spores circulating in the air. - Humidity Issues: Elevated indoor humidity levels can hint at mold growth.
The Dangers of Mold Exposure
Living in Pearl, it’s vital to understand the health risks associated with mold exposure. Mold spores can lead to: 1. Respiratory Problems: Such as asthma, coughing, or shortness of breath. 2. Allergic Reactions: Symptoms like sneezing, runny nose, and skin rashes. 3. Long-Term Health Issues: Chronic exposure can lead to more severe health complications.
Steps to Detect Mold in Your HVAC System
Detecting mold doesn’t always require professional help, though it can be beneficial. Here’s a simple guide for residents of Pearl: 1. Visual Inspection: Check all accessible parts of your HVAC system. 2. Smell Test: Turn on your HVAC system and assess any unusual odors. 3. Air Quality Testing: Consider hiring professionals to conduct an air quality test for accurate results.

Prevention Tips for Mold in HVAC Systems
To keep your HVAC systems mold-free in Pearl, consider these preventive measures: 1. Regular Maintenance: Schedule routine cleanings at least once a year. 2. Monitor Humidity Levels: Keep indoor humidity below 60%. 3. Change Filters Frequently: Use high-efficiency filters and replace them regularly. 4. Ventilation: Ensure proper ventilation in your home to decrease humidity.
